Product Overview
B. Braun Mini-Plasco NaCl 0.9% 20 ml is a pharmaceutical-grade normal saline solution packaged in break-resistant polypropylene twist-off ampoules. The single-dose format eliminates the risk of microbial contamination associated with multi-dose containers, ensuring sterility at every use. Each ampoule features a Luer-compatible nozzle that connects directly to standard Luer Lock and Luer Slip syringes for controlled, pressurised irrigation.
The 0.9% w/v sodium chloride concentration is isotonic with human extracellular fluid, producing no cell lysis or tissue irritation on contact with open wounds, mucous membranes, or conjunctival surfaces. The Mini-Plasco delivery system is widely used across hospital wards, outpatient clinics, emergency departments, and home-care settings in Singapore and the Asia-Pacific region.
Specifications
| Manufacturer | B. Braun Melsungen AG, Germany |
| Product Line | Mini-Plasco NaCl 0.9% |
| Active Substance | Sodium Chloride 9 mg/ml (0.9% w/v) |
| Solvent | Water for Injections (WFI) |
| Osmolarity | ~308 mOsm/L (isotonic) |
| Volume per Ampoule | 20 ml |
| Container Material | Polypropylene (Mini-Plasco twist-off ampoule) |
| Nozzle | Luer Lock / Luer Slip compatible |
| Sterility | Sterile, pyrogen-free, single-use |
| Latex Content | Latex-free |
| Pharmacopoeial Standard | British Pharmacopoeia (BP) |
| Regulatory | CE Marked (EU MDR 2017/745); HSA Singapore registered; ISO 13485 manufacturing |
| Packaging | Box of 20 ampoules x 20 ml (sold as 2 boxes = 40 ampoules) |
| Storage | Store below 25 degrees C; do not freeze |
Clinical Indications
- Wound Irrigation: Cleansing of acute and chronic wounds including surgical incisions, lacerations, abrasions, and pressure injuries per WOCN Society guidelines
- Ocular Lavage: Emergency eye irrigation to remove foreign bodies, dust, or chemical irritants in accordance with workplace first-aid protocols
- Catheter Flushing: Maintenance flushing of peripheral IV cannulae and urinary catheters to prevent occlusion
- Drug Dilution: Reconstitution and dilution of compatible parenteral medications prior to injection by qualified healthcare professionals
- Neonatal and Paediatric Care: Gentle nasal irrigation and wound cleansing in infants and children due to isotonic, preservative-free formulation
- First-Aid Kits: Compact, unbreakable format suitable for travel, workplace, and emergency preparedness kits compliant with SS 599:2014 Singapore Standard
Frequently Asked Questions
What is the difference between Mini-Plasco and glass ampoules?
Mini-Plasco ampoules are manufactured from break-resistant polypropylene, eliminating the risk of glass particulate contamination and sharps injuries during opening. The twist-off cap requires no ancillary tools, unlike glass ampoules that need a snap-break technique. B. Braun's plastic ampoule design conforms to ISO 15747 standards for plastic containers for intravenous use.
Can this saline be used for contact lens rinsing?
While the solution is sterile and isotonic, it is manufactured as an irrigation and injection-grade product, not as an ophthalmic solution under ISO 15378. For contact lens care, use products specifically licensed for that purpose. However, in emergency eye irrigation scenarios, normal saline is a clinically accepted first-line irrigant per the International Commission on Occupational Health (ICOH) guidelines.
How should unused saline be handled after opening?
Each Mini-Plasco ampoule is a single-use device. Any solution remaining after the intended procedure must be discarded immediately. The product contains no bacteriostatic agent or preservative, and open containers cannot maintain sterility. This aligns with WHO best-practice guidance on single-dose vial usage (WHO Technical Report Series No. 961, Annex 6).
Is this product registered with the Health Sciences Authority (HSA) Singapore?
Yes. B. Braun Mini-Plasco NaCl 0.9% is registered with the HSA Singapore under the Health Products Act. B. Braun Melsungen AG manufacturing facilities hold ISO 13485 certification and comply with EU Medical Device Regulation (MDR) 2017/745 requirements. The product bears the CE mark.
What is the shelf life and storage requirement?
Shelf life is typically 3 years from the date of manufacture when stored below 25 degrees C and protected from freezing. Do not use if the solution appears cloudy, contains visible particulates, or if the ampoule seal is compromised. Always check the expiry date printed on each ampoule and the outer carton before use.
